Abstract

Development of IOT-based rain detection and notification system are project that using motor to move the cloth rack to indoor preventing it from the rain. During rainy days, people frequently forget to bring in their clothes. Working people should be concerned about this because they don't have enough time to manage their everyday tasks and routines. Based on these examples, a solution was devised to avoid exposing clothes that have been dried outside to rain. Traditional clothes drying lines are unable to protect clothes from a heavy rain. The major control system function of this device is a microcontroller, which allows it to run autonomously. The main goal of this project is to use Proteus software to construct a rain sensor circuit and an LDR circuit. To create a controller code using an Arduino UNO system, as well as to build a rain sensor circuit and an LDR circuit. All of the applications in this device were implemented using an Arduino UNO, which are provided instructions for effectively operating this system, such as automatically fetching garments on sunny days and retrieving clothes on wet days. Then, as a key function, a DC motor, LDR, and rain sensor were required to make this system work properly. Aside from that, this device has the advantages of being energy and time efficient, as well as making it easier for employed people to accomplish duties at home indirectly.
